site stats

Fine-grained parallelism

WebFeb 22, 2024 · Our key insight is to fully exploit fine-grained parallelism to overcome the existing issues of hardware underutilization, inefficient resource provision, and limited single-thread performance under imbalanced loads. Targeting pattern-aware graph mining algorithms, we first comprehensively identify and analyze the abundant fine-grained ... WebThe parallel ILU factorization presented in this paper is di erent from all of these previous approaches. First, parallelism is very ne-grained: individual entries of the factorization, rather than rows, can be computed in parallel, using an itera-tive algorithm. Second, reorderings are not used to create ne-grained parallelism,

(i) Fine-Grained SIMD: (ii) Coarse-Grained SIMD: Difference …

WebFine-Grained Parallelism Techniques to enhance fine-grained parallelism: •Loop Interchange •Scalar Expansion •Scalar Renaming •Array Renaming •Node Splitting 3 Motivational Example DO J = 1, M DO I = 1, N T = 0.0 DO K = 1,L T = T + A(I,K) * B(K,J) ENDDO C(I,J) = T ENDDO ENDDO 4 Motivational Example DO J = 1, M Web2 days ago · The average grain size of the titanium matrix composites reinforced with 0.5-wt% SiC w and 1-wt% SiC w was 0.88 μm and 0.91 μm, respectively. The average grain size of the Ti6Al4V-1SiC w composite was reduced by 62.1% compared with that of Ti6Al4V. The grain size of less than 1 μm increased from 18.25% (Ti6Al4V) to 74% (Ti6Al4V … free california rental agreement 2021 https://scarlettplus.com

Fine-Grained Tuple Transfer for Pipelined Query Execution on

WebHence, fine-grained parallelism is suitable for use with shared memory architectures, e.g., GPUs, that provide fast communication between multiple processors [33,34]. … WebAmong them, synchronous processing has the potential to achieve the best performance due to fine-grained parallelism, while ensuring the correctness and the convergence of the computation, if an effective concurrency control scheme is used. This paper explores the topological properties of the underlying graph to design and implement a highly ... WebIn parallel computing, granularity means the amount of computation in relation to communication, i.e., the ratio of computation to the amount of communication. Fine … free california state taxes

Example of fine-and coarse-grained parallelism. Arrows indicate …

Category:Graph Analytics Through Fine-Grained Parallelism

Tags:Fine-grained parallelism

Fine-grained parallelism

Nano-SiC whisker-reinforced Ti6Al4V matrix composites

WebVCS provides the industry’s highest performance simulation and constraint solver engines. VCS’ simulation engine natively takes full advantage of multicore processors with state-of-the-art Fine-Grained Parallelism … WebApr 14, 2024 · Fine-Grained Parallelism Accelerating for RNA Secondary Structure Prediction with Pseudoknots Based on FPGA. TaiChi: A Fine-Grained Action Recognition Dataset. 02-22. TaiChi: A Fine-Grained Action Recognition Dataset. FMEM: A Fine-grained Memory Estimator for MapReduce Jobs. 02-10.

Fine-grained parallelism

Did you know?

WebMar 26, 2024 · In fine-grained parallelism, a program is broken down to a large number of small tasks. These tasks are assigned individually to many processors. The amount of work associated with a parallel task is low and the work is evenly distributed among the processors. Hence, fine-grained parallelism facilitates load balancing. Webusually the compilers' responsibility to detect fine-grained parallelism. An example of a fine-grained system (from outside the parallel computing domain) is the system of neurons in our brain. Connection Machine (CM-2) and J-Machine are examples of fine-grain parallel computers that have grain size in the range of 4-5 μs. Coarse-grained ...

WebDrCCTProf is a fine-grained call path profiling framework for binaries running on ARM and X86 architectures. ... Wibe de Jong, Koushik Sen, John Mellor-Crummey, and Costin … WebMar 4, 2024 · Fine-grained parallelism represents a much more complex use of parallelism than is found in the use of threads. Although much work has been done …

WebMay 14, 2011 · In processor design, there are two ways to increase on-chip parallelism with fewer resource requirements: one is superscalar technique which tries to exploit instruction-level parallelism ... Fine-grained multithreading—such as in a barrel processor—issues instructions for different threads after every cycle, ... WebJan 13, 2024 · Use Cases for Fine-Grained Parallelism Processing speed can benefit from a very high degree of parallelism for a very large data set processed with transforms, aggregations and updates. Multiple data sets …

WebFlexTOE leverages fine-grained parallelization of the TCP data-path and segment reordering for high performance on wimpy SmartNIC architectures, while remaining …

WebApr 14, 2024 · In this paper, we propose a fine-grained tuple transfer mechanism for pipelined query execution in the heterogeneous CPU-GPU environment. It is designed as a cross-processor concurrent queue. In specific, we first propose the decoupled enqueue/dequeue optimization to enable two threads running on different processors to … blocking number when calling from cellWebThere are two main approaches to multithreading – Fine grained and Coarse grained. Fine-grained multithreading switches between threads on each instruction, causing the … blocking number when making a callblocking numbers on virgin landlineWebJul 10, 1997 · The fine-grained parallel genetic algorithm has been executed on a PC-hosted 16-node transputer platform running under the Helios operating system. The quantitative comparison of the fuzzy ... blocking number when calling outWebIn this paper, we develop a parallel algebraic multigrid method which exposes substantial fine-grained parallelism in both the construction of the multigrid hierarchy as well as … blocking of an artery by a blood clot isWebNov 3, 2024 · OmniReduce leverages fine-grained control of the network to design a self-clocked, bandwidth-optimal protocol and an application-aware failure recovery mechanism to recover from packet losses. The block-oriented approach, fine-grained parallelism and built-in flow control afford us the opportunity to implement the aggregator in-network … blocking number when callingWebSep 27, 2024 · To realize inter-layer parallelism, we propose a fine-grained pipeline algorithm, DPA, which allows several adjacent layers in a network model to be processed in a pipelined manner. For the intra-layer parallelism, we focus on the convolution process. CUDA stream technology is applied to realize the above two fine-grained parallelism … free california will and testament forms